Unnecessary

I love it when God delightfully surprises me, when He does something that was totally unnecessary and un-asked for and unexpected. 

I was resigned to paying a whole bunch of money (a triple digit bunch of money) for something I needed – not something earth shattering or necessary for life and breath, but something I was going to have to purchase sooner or later anyway.  “Well, Lord, You’ve blessed me and this won’t totally break my bank and I am so grateful for Your provision, so here we go.”

Then, an idea came to my mind to try one more option before I hit the “purchase” button.  And that’s when I believe God smiled.  And He watched as I smiled.  I purchased my VEI (Very Expensive Item) for… get this … $5.00.

Oh, I know, there will be skeptics who shake their heads at my weird excitement and tell me that God doesn’t work that way and it was just a nice coincidence.  But I’m going to keep smiling anyway.  Because I believe it’s little things like this that remind me that no matter what’s happening in my life, no matter what the need is, God can provide.  He might not always be as dramatic as my $5.00 purchase today.  He might choose to have me sweat it out a little longer, or He may even want me to make the purchase and trust Him to provide.

But today He smiled.  He made me smile.  And I know beyond a shadow of a doubt that God loves to delightfully surprise me. 

Even when it’s totally unnecessary.

Your comforts delight my soul.  Psalm 94:19

The LORD rejoiced over you to do you good.  Deuteronomy 28:63

The LORD your God in your midst, The Mighty One, will save; He will rejoice over you with gladness, He will quiet you with His love, He will rejoice over you with singing.  Zephaniah 3:17
